Connections by Dekafox

Connections

by Dekafox

However close or far

Two people are,

They see the same sun.

They see the same moon.

Connected by the dance

Of electrons that entrance...

A touch of fingers? A brush of lips?

Or words brought forth by fingertips?

Whether a thousand miles, or just a few feet,

When two hearts connect, as one they will beat.

Near or far, here or there,

When two souls connect, tender feelings they share.

Whether a flurry of shapes, or just one form,

Within there still beats a heart that is warm.

Heart to heart, mind to mind,

A gentle touch to be returned in kind.

An unknown path awaits the two

A future of promise, and of storms to go through.

As they face it as one, side by side,

They walk it together, one step at a time.
